All About 'Fictional': Meaning, Strategy & Finding Words From Letters
Meaning
The term 'fictional' refers to something that is invented or imagined, particularly in the context of literature, film, or art. It describes characters, events, or worlds that are not based on real occurrences but rather stem from the creative mind. This word is commonly found in standard Scrabble dictionaries, making it a valuable addition to any word game arsenal.
About the Word
'Fictional' serves as an adjective to describe anything that is not factual. It plays a significant role in storytelling, allowing creators to explore scenarios beyond reality. The letters of 'fictional' can inspire players searching for words from letters, as it showcases the versatility of English vocabulary.
Etymology
The word 'fictional' originates from the Latin term 'fictio', which means 'the act of making, shaping, or forming'. It entered the English language in the late 19th century, reflecting its roots in the imaginative processes of authors and storytellers.
